**Ticket: Config drift in Flagstone rollout framework**

Staging and production disagree on rollout cohort sizes for the Flagstone framework, causing flags to activate early in staging. Please reconcile by treating production as the source of truth and re-applying via the deploy pipeline, not manual edits. The expected production values are captured below.

service settings:
ralael:
  pin: 7453
  tenant: zorath
  seal: seal_087806e4
  metrics_host: metrics.ralael.paliqworks.example
  standby_team: fraath
  escalation: praok-istiel
  nonce: 10e083

Leadership Review Briefing — Pricing, Branch Managers

Quick rundown before the review: the Lintaro appliance line gets a refreshed pricing ladder next quarter. Entry models drop a touch to stay competitive with Drayhall's lineup, while the premium tier climbs about 6% on the back of strong demand. Margins should net out slightly ahead overall. Keep this within your teams until launch, and note the confidential plan summary that follows.

board note of tagug-hahag: Praionax Logistics is in early talks to buy Julaxek Group for about $36.3 million. The Julmir launch date is March 1, and nothing goes to the press before then.

Ticket PIX-4471: Connection failures in Lanternfish image cache. Cache worker leaks decoded bitmaps; RSS climbs until the OOM killer takes the process mid-transaction, leaving pooled connections half-closed. Downstream services then see refused connections for ~90s. Leak traced to eviction callbacks never freeing thumbnails over 2MB. Security angle: crash loop floods logs and could mask other events; please review. To reproduce, run the cache against the staging metadata database and watch pool exhaustion; connect with the string below.

database URL for bahop-yagep: mssql://sildor_svc:35ha7jz@db-fb6d.nelvrodyn.example:5432/casath

## Annual Billing Transition (Managers Only)

Starting next fiscal year, Torvane Software moves all Meridian Suite subscriptions to annual billing. Monthly plans close to new customers immediately; existing accounts migrate at renewal. Heads of department should brief teams on retention talking points only. The confidential commercial rationale is recorded below.

internal memo for tagef-hadup: Gross margin on Ulaath came in at 15 percent against a plan of 5 percent. Only 7 of the 120 pilot accounts renewed Ulaath, so a churn review is set for October 15.